Output 43787202a870328b09f9673bd68a9aa2916be752719a2b3054b1f9245c670202:5

value
3486784401
script pubkey
OP_0 OP_PUSHBYTES_20 908b5c218f32f95c718ccf3641fcc40526a7614f
address
bc1qjz94cgv0xtu4cuvveumyrlxyq5n2wc20y4p9xs
transaction
43787202a870328b09f9673bd68a9aa2916be752719a2b3054b1f9245c670202